Which best describes a morality play? 1. a work that is solely focused on presenting evil characters and their evil deeds 2. a w
Ray Of Light [21]
The correct option is this: A WORK THAT TEACHES A LESSON THROUGH THE USE OF ALLEGORICAL CHARACTERS.
Morality play is a type of play which make use of allegorical characters who have personified abstract qualities. Such play were popular in the 15th and the 16th centuries and their normal contents is typically lessons about good conductors and characters.

these trains were not toys, and they were detailed models, and they were built to try out ideas. For real trains. Best way to co
r-ruslan [8.4K]
The best way to combine these sentence into one correctly complete one is to use semicolon. In general, semicolon is used in order to combine two sentences that share similar idea into one. It is needed to avoid repetition and redundancy. So the correct sentence looks like this:  These trains were not toys; they were detailed models built to try out ideas for real trains.
